KATHMANDU, Dec 2: Nepal has wrapped up the ACC Women's Asia Cup T20 Tournament without any victory after it faced a thumping 99 runs defeat at the hands of Asian giant India on Friday. 



In the match against India, which has already secured a place in the final, Nepal's national women's cricket team also succumbed to its lowest ever total in international tournament. In its chase of 121-run target, Nepal was bowled out for just 21 runs in 16.3 overs. The score was lower than the previous lowest total of 23 runs scored against Sri Lanka in the same tournament on Monday.  



Following the defeat, Nepal not only failed to open account in the points table but also finished at the rock bottom in the six-team contest. Nepal had flown to Thailand with the aim of beating at least one Test-playing nation in the contest studded with four Test nations and fellow associate team Thailand. 



Nepal's batting woes was once again exposed against India. Nepal has failed to reach 50 runs total in any of the four Test teams of the tournament. Earlier, Nepal scored 23 runs against Sri Lanka, 41 runs against Bangladesh and 47 runs against Pakistan

In Friday's match played at the Asian Institute of Technology Ground, Bangkok, Nepal won the toss and invited India to bat first. The record five-time champion India made 120 runs loosing 5 wickets at the close. 



In the run chase, none of the Nepali batswomen managed to touch double digits with highest scorer Sarita Magar managing just six runs. Openers Jyoti Pandey and Sita Rana Magar were sent to the pavilion for just two runs and one run respectively. Captain Rubina Chetry was out for just two runs while Karuna Bhandari (2) and Roshani Bohora (1) were out cheaply. Four other batswomen including Nary Thapa, Neera Rajopadhyay, Sobha Ale and Sangita Rai were out for a duck. 



Poonam Yadav was the pick of Indian bowlers as she claimed three wickets conceding just nine runs. Anuja Patil was another Indian bowler who claimed two wickets conceding zero run with three maiden overs.  Sabbhineni Meghana was another bowler who sent two Nepali batswomen to the pavilion.



The highest contributor for Indian team in the match Shikha Pandey made 39 runs remaining not out. Openers Vellaswamy Vanitha contributed 21 runs respectively.



 Skipper Rubina Chhetry pocketed two wickets of India while Sita Rana Magar and Karuna Bhandari were other two Nepali players to pick a wicket each. 



After the win, India wrapped up the group stage remaining atop the points table maintaining cent percent record. India will meet Pakistan in the final on Sunday.
